- 1、本文档共23页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
1-* 北京源智天下科技有限公司 联系方式: 联系方式: 北京源智天下科技有限公司 第2讲 Visual Basic程序设计基础 杨章伟 e-mail:yang505412@163.com 课程内容安排 Visual Basic编码基础 常量 变量 数据类型 表达式与运算符 面向对象程序设计概述 事件驱动 Visual Basic应用程序的结构 Visual Basic编码规则 在第1章创建第一个Visual Basic应用程序时,编写了几行简单的Visual Basic代码。事实上,在使用Visual Basic进行编码时,需要遵循一定的规则。Visual Basic的编码规则一般包括代码书写规则和注释书写规则。 编码规则 在Visual Basic中,程序代码一般由关键字、表达式、函数和语句4个部分组成,其相互之间进行组合时要遵循如下规则。 代码中不区分字母的大小写,即Ab与AB等效。此外,对于其中的关键字,首字母会被自动转换成大写,其余转换成小写。 对于用户定义的变量、过程名,以第一次的定义为准,以后的输入自动转换成首次定义的形式。 在具体的代码编写过程中,为了便于开发人员及后续的维护人员阅读,一般应注意保持代码的层次结构清晰。用户书写代码一般应遵循如下规则。 虽然Visual Basic允许在同一行上可以书写多行语句,语句间只需要用冒号(:)分隔,但除了变量定义及赋值等短语句外,建议一般不要在同一行上书写多行语句,以免影响代码可读性。 单行语句可以分多行书写,在本行后可以加续行符( _,空格+下划线)。这是针对单行语句过长的情况而采取的书写格式。 一行语句允许多达255个字符,一条语句最多含1023个字符。 对象命名约定:每个对象名由3个小写字母组成的前缀和表示该对象作用的缩写字母组成。前缀表明对象的类型,如cmdExit为一个退出按钮,cmdEnter为一个确认按钮。 注释规则 注释只是为了方便用户看懂代码而写的,目的是提高代码的可读性,其本身对程序并没有影响。但是编译系统是如何区分注释和代码的呢?这就需要在编码中对注释内容进行特殊处理。即遵循Visual Basic的注释规则,编译系统就可以识别了。注释内容一般有如下几种处理方法。 整行注释一般以语句Rem开头,也可以用符号“”开头。 用符号“”引导的注释,既可以是整行的,也可以直接放在语句的后面。 利用“编辑”工具栏中的“设置注释块”按钮 或“解除注释块”按钮 来设置多行注释。 常量 常量是指在程序运行过程中其值不能被改变的数值或字符串。在编写代码时,经常会碰到一些数值或字符串是固定不变的,如圆周率π的值为3.141592。为了代码编写和易于阅读,经常将这些数值或者字符串声明为常量。Visual Basic中的常量一般包含文字常量、符号常量和系统常量。 文字常量包含数值常量、字符串常量、逻辑型常量和日期型常量。 符号常量即用一个字母组合来代替文字常量,其应用最为广泛。与文字常量不同的是,符号常量在使用前必须进行声明。 系统常量是由Visual Basic提供并能够自动识别的,具有专用名称和作用的常数。 变量 变量是指在程序运行时其值可以被改变的量。不同于常量,变量是可以多次赋值的,因此变量常用于保存程序中的临时数据。变量在程序中的使用非常频繁,所以对变量的声明和使用应熟练掌握。 变量的命名规则 在Visual Basic中,命名一个变量要遵循一定的规则,否则系统可能无法正确辨识。变量的命名一般应遵循如下规则。 变量名必须是以字母、汉字开头的由字母、汉字、数字、下划线组成的字符串,且第一个字符必须是英文字母,最后一个字符可以是类型说明符。 变量名的有效字符为255个。 不能用Visual Basic的保留字作为变量名,但可以把保留字嵌入变量名中。同时,变量名也不能是末尾带有说明符的保留字。 Visual Basic不区分变量名和其他名字中字母的大小写,但习惯上,符号常量一般用大写字母定义。 变量的声明 所谓声明一个变量,即事先将变量的有关信息通知系统,以便系统确定变量的存储格式。在一般的高级语言中,使用变量必须遵循“先声明,后使用”的原则。但在Visual Basic 6.0中,变量在使用时不一定“先声明,后使用”。而且变量的声明还分为显式声明和隐式声明两种方式。 显式声明:分为两种情况,一是在程序开头加入Option Explicit强制显式声明语句;二是不加强制显式声明语句对变量声明。 隐式声明:即不声明而直接使用,变量以Variant类型(变体数据类型)处理。 数据类型 在上一节声明常量和变量时就用到了将常量或变量声明为某种数据类型。事实上,任意一种程序设计语言都有数据类型的概念,并且每种语言的类型定义语法都是不同的。V
您可能关注的文档
- :专题五公民与政府(61张)要点分析.ppt
- 1.市场营销第一章市场营销概述(新)要点分析.ppt
- 1综合验光仪构造和原理要点分析.ppt
- 02H3CSecPathUTM培训胶片(V1.2)要点分析.ppt
- 4打印2013年QC成果-郭杰工-开发丰台机务段乘务员超劳管理系统-北京发布稿要点分析.ppt
- 纯电动汽车国家标准培训要点分析.ppt
- 词汇、短语,共39张)要点分析.ppt
- 07_1_2_3讲课医学图形图橡处理识别技术与医学信息要点分析.ppt
- 次贷危机要点分析.ppt
- 8-图像检索中的相关反馈要点分析.ppt
- grace作业团体课程.pdf
- 资料snrf51422发行说明snrfotes.pdf
- 关卡恶搞版游戏介绍.pdf
- 数字信号处理与控制老师ch4e.pdf
- 章因素模型套利定价理论.pdf
- effect-of oriented fiber membrane fabricated via needleless melton water filtration efficiency desalination40效应纤维制造纯净无熔体在水中效果效率.pdf
- 文稿说明介绍2017 contempvolpi contemporary mood web.pdf
- 项目大计划二小组有点复杂线程池.pdf
- 使用brad larsen http生成电源表器手指湖奖金轨道tommy-emmanuel the finger lakesTommy.pdf
- 对乙酰氨基酚测定报告assay demo.pdf
文档评论(0)